There are two things most important when buying a property in north Cyprus. The first is that one is
permitted to purchase only one property in this entire island and the second is that a title deed of a
property is only given to the buyer after the project has finished, which may sometimes take a few years.

Closing the deal once you’ve seen the property you like in northern Cyprus properties is much easier that one
would expect since the second language in north Cyprus is English. Also the legal system in the region is
similar to the one in the United Kingdom due to north Cyprus being under British influence in the past.
